Join us for an exciting week of coding exploration at our Kids Who Code Summer Camp! Throughout the week, participants dive into the world of coding, developing foundational skills in a fun and supportive environment.
Highlights of the camp include:
- Engaging coding sessions designed to spark creativity and problem-solving.
- Interactive activities and projects that foster collaboration and critical thinking.
- A captivating mid-week field trip, providing hands-on exposure to technology in action.
- A culminating showcase on the last day, where students proudly present their projects and accomplishments.
